Around the ACC

Two Virginia football players earned weekly ACC accolades Monday after helping the Cavaliers muster a 17-16 win against Penn State. Senior linebacker Steve Greer was recognized for posting a career-high 15 tackles and two sacks. The conference also honored senior offensive tackle Oday Aboushi, who had 12 knockdowns and graded out at 92 percent …. Clemson senior Spencer Benton serves as the Tiger’s backup place kicker but took center stage Saturday with a 61-yard field goal against Ball State. The field goal was the longest in ACC history, besting Florida State’s 2007 record by one yard … The North Carolina men’s soccer team lost five of its top six scorers from last year’s NCAA championship team but showed few signs of growing pains Saturday night. The No. 1-ranked Tar Heels downed Virginia Tech 2-0 in its conference opener and moved to 4-0 on the season.
